About your new role and responsibility
As part of our client’s safety procedures, you will verify and check findings on- and offshore, to make sure that the client is adhering to all rules and regulations always maintaining the highest safety level. 

You will handle a wide variety of verification assignments from gathering logs, materials, checking structural integrity designs, lifting equipment, electrical systems including UPS etc. This requires a full focused and engineering mindset to have the overall responsibility and a critical eye on the operability of the safety systems both on- and offshore. 

The job will primarily require work from our office in Esbjerg, with some visits to our customers onshore and offshore. The typical involvement with offshore operations is approximately 5 trips of one week per year.

About Bureau Veritas Industry
There are many risks associated with the production of industrial products. With Bureau Veritas by your side, you can be sure to have a competent risk management throughout the life cycle of production – from design, purchasing, implementation and operation to scrapping. With continuous quality monitoring you can document compliance with requirements from laws, authorities, and customers.

For some customers it is a legal requirement to have control of security. Other times the market or the customer demand requirements according to quality and safety. In all cases Bureau Veritas can help with an independent review of products, processes, or competences.

Among others we offer: Feasibility tests, review of design, quality control and monitoring, product certification and CE-marking (PED, ATEX, etc.), testing and approval of materials, supplier management and inspection and inspection of goods before shipment.
